Study Summary

RATIONALE: Drugs used in chemotherapy, such as doxorubicin, work in different ways to stop the growth of tumor cells, either by killing the cells or by stopping them from dividing. Infusing doxorubicin beads into the liver, and blocking blood flow to the tumor, may keep doxorubicin near the tumor and kill more tumor cells. PURPOSE: This clinical trial is studying the side effects of doxorubicin beads and to see how well they work in treating patients with unresectable liver metastases from neuroendocrine tumors.

Primary Outcome

Safety was assessed at each DEB-TACE procedure and at every follow-up thereafter according to National Cancer Institute Common Toxicity Criteria (CTCAE) v3.0. The study was prematurely terminated due to high incidence of biloma and liver abscess. Safety data below is based off of 13 patients enrolled on protocol at 1 month post initial treatment.
